Welcome to Singapore – a city famous for many things: the skyscrapers that adorn its central business district, its blend of East and West, the sights and sounds of Marina Bay – the list goes on! If you are visiting for the first time, our Introduction Walk will take you to the most essential sights. Make sure not to miss a stroll through vibrant Chinatown with its interesting mixed architecture, authentic Chinese cuisine and great bargain shopping. The nearby Colonial District, peppered with venerable reminders of British rule, should also be high on your list of priorities.
In all, we have prepared 10 self-guided walks for you to explore Singapore, which cover everything from famous landmarks and world-class architecture to shopping and dining opportunities. 12 Singapore Foods You Should Not Miss
Food is a national passion for Singaporeans. Locals think and talk about food incessantly, often thinking nothing of travelling for miles across the island and queuing for hours just to taste one of their favourite dishes.
